SpletOur shrimp are sized and sold by the count which is the number of shrimp per pound. For example, a 16-20 count means there are 16 to 20 shrimp per pound. Counts for our shrimp range from 10-15 and 16-20 count (both jumbo shrimp) to 50-60 count (small shrimp). Shrimp is the most popular and valuable seafood in the United States. Splet03. dec. 2024 · However, the Chiese White, Gulf White, Pacific White Shrimp or Whiteleg Shrimp are the most commonly enjoyed species that fall under the white shrimp. The white shrimp is mainly identified by its’ translucent blue-green hue when raw. When cooked, it becomes pink. These shrimps can grow up to 8 inches long. the lighthouse oceanside harbor
